/ / Curl und Grep unter Windows ausf├╝hren - Windows, Grep, Curl

Ausf├╝hren von Curl und Grep unter Windows - Windows, Grep, Curl

Ich versuche, den folgenden Befehl in Windows auszuf├╝hren. Ich habe es geschafft, cURL zu installieren, aber Grep kann sich immer noch nicht als Befehl identifizieren.

curl -k --silent "http://192.168.1.135:88/cgi-bin/CGIProxy.fcgi?cmd=getDevState&usr=USERNAME&pwd=PASSWORD" | grep -oP "(?<=motionDetectAlarm>).*?(?=</motionDetectAlarm>)"

Gibt es einen alternativen Befehl oder eine M├Âglichkeit, Grep unter Windows zu installieren?

Aktualisieren Ich habe Grep installiert und Folgendes zu meinen Pfadvariablen hinzugef├╝gt, sowohl System als auch Benutzer, und ohne Erfolg neu gestartet. C:Program Files (x86)GnuWin32

Antworten:

0 f├╝r Antwort Ôäľ 1

Ich habe Grep installiert und Folgendes zu meinen Pfadvariablen hinzugef├╝gt, sowohl System als auch Benutzer, und ohne Erfolg neu gestartet.

Ein paar Dinge, an die Sie sich erinnern sollten:

  • Wie @barlop kommentiert, sollte der Pfad z.B. C:Program Files (x86)GnuWin32bin.

  • Es ist vollkommen in Ordnung, den gesamten Pfad zu spezifizieren grep z.B.:

    curl -k --silent "http://192.168.1.135:88/cgi-bin/CGIProxy.fcgi?cmd=getDevState&usr=USERNAME&pwd=PASSWORD" | "C:Program Files (x86)GnuWin32bingrep.exe" -oP "(?<=motionDetectAlarm>).*?(?=</motionDetectAlarm>)"